Volodymyr Zelenskyy: Biography, Career, and Presidential Leadership

Volodymyr Zelenskyy (Ukrainian: Володимир Олександрович Зеленський) is a Ukrainian politician, statesman, and former entertainer who has served as the 6th President of Ukraine since May 2019. Internationally renowned for his wartime leadership following the full-scale Russian invasion in 2022, he has become a global symbol of national resistance, political resilience, and high-stakes international diplomacy. 

1. Early Life and Entertainment Career

Background and Education: Born on January 25, 1978, in Kryvyi Rih, Ukrainian SSR, into a Russian-speaking Jewish family, Zelenskyy earned a law degree from the Kryvyi Rih Institute of Economics (a branch of Kyiv National Economic University) in 2000, though he did not pursue a conventional legal practice.

Kvartal 95 and Media Success: He rose to fame as a prominent comedian, actor, screenwriter, and producer, co-founding the successful production company Studio Kvartal 95.

"Servant of the People": In 2015, Zelenskyy starred as an ordinary schoolteacher who unexpectedly ascends to the presidency after an anti-corruption rant goes viral in the hit satirical television series Servant of the People—a fictional role that directly foreshadowed his actual political trajectory.

2. Rise to Power and Early Presidency (2019–2022)

2019 Election: Capitalizing on widespread public disillusionment with traditional political elites and running on a strong anti-corruption platform under the newly formed Servant of the People party, Zelenskyy won a landslide victory against incumbent Petro Poroshenko, taking office in May 2019.

Domestic Focus: His pre-war agenda focused heavily on digitalization (Diia e-government initiative), structural reforms, economic modernization, and bridging political divides within the country.

3. Wartime Leadership and Global Diplomacy (2022–Present)

Wartime Resistance: Following Russia's full-scale military invasion of Ukraine on February 24, 2022, Zelenskyy chose to remain in Kyiv, rallying the nation through daily video addresses and defining international perceptions of Ukrainian resolve.

International Alliances: He has aggressively engaged foreign parliaments, the United Nations, and global leaders to secure vital military aid, advanced defense systems, and humanitarian support, while pushing for stringent international sanctions against Russia.

Post-Conflict Vision: Anchoring his foreign policy on Ukraine's territorial integrity, sovereignty, and Euro-Atlantic integration, Zelenskyy continues to steer the nation through unprecedented geopolitical and military challenges.
